This is our second tournament.

1) We thought it would be manageable to have 32 players with group stage right after MLG and we were wrong. We had a lot of reschedules from Tuesday to later in the week because people were still getting back to MLG and there were complications (i.e., Socke stuck in Canada for a day) which really put us behind. If we do another 32-man in the future, we'll definitely give ourselves 2 weeks instead of 1 and we won't do it after a travel weekend.

2) We were casting replays almost as they were getting finished. We thought this would be great because they're close to live, but because of this we were unable to provide an accurate schedule. Given that, in the future we will probably have group stage completed the week before so that we can schedule out all the replay matches ahead of time so people can watch the people they want.

3) Our streamer's PC crashing is out of our control, but I'll upgrade my PC so I can stream as a back up for the next tournament.

As far as I know, those are the 3 biggest criticisms of our tournament.


We'll cast the rest of the group stage matches that went uncast next week. I've updated the group results and added a link to our brackets for the tournament this weekend on the OP. Are there any other places I should be doing this at? When I update the OP, no one seems to go there to look. Where can I post info to make it as easy to follow as possible.
